Budget flights launched from Thailand to Europe

Budget travelers can now hop on a cheap flight to Europe as low-cost German carrier Eurowings launches flights to Bangkok and Phuket this week.
Its first flight from Cologne to Phuket leaves on Friday, while its first flight from Cologne to Suvarnabhumi departs next Monday.
Flights from Bangkok to Cologne or Bonn will take off at 6.25am every Monday and 9.20am every Thursday, while flights from Phuket will leave at 2.05pm every Tuesday and 6.35am every Saturday.
Travelers can then connect to the UK, Austria, Croatia, Czech Republic, Hungary, Italy, Spain, Sweden, and Switzerland.
